March Climate Overview
- Average Temperature: 10°C to 17°C
- Rainfall: Moderate, averaging 75 mm
- Sunshine Hours: Approximately 6 hours per day
- Sea Temperature: Not typically warm enough for swimming
- Humidity: Around 65%
- Wind Speed: Gentle to moderate breezes
